19 July 2021, Keredari (Hazaribag): Under joint auspices of Sightsavers India @SightsaversIndia @SightsaversIn, NBJK managed LokNayak JayPrakash Eye Hospital-Bahera (Chauparan, Hazaribag) with Govt. run Sadar Hospital-Hazaribag, a Vision Center started at Community Health Center of Keredari block under Netra Vasanta-Rural Eye Health program.
Mr. Tapeshwar Saw (Mukhiya, Keredari Gram Panchayat) has inaugurated this Vision Center and welcomed the move to provide eye care services for people of this remote block of Hazaribag district. He said that we will ensure community cooperation to organize screening camps at each panchayat of the block for treatment of the persons suffering from various eye disorders.
Dr. Sanjeev Kumar (Medical Officer, CHC-Keredari) was present on the occasion; he wished every success of this initiative and appealed the villagers to take care of their eye problems without delay.
The vision center will work on Thursday, Friday and Saturday in a week with checkup facility for Refractive Errors, Cataract, Pterygium, Glucoma as well as other complications. Cataract patients will get surgery at LNJP Eye Hospital or Sadar Hospital free of cost. Mr. Shyam Kishor has been appointed as Ophthalmic Assistant here and he registered 24 OPD on very first day.
Also 13 Sahiya Didis have participated in the event and Mr. Kirti Rawat (District Program Coordinator, REH) has briefed them about basics of eye care. He said regarding program’s commitment to reach at villages with eye health care with two more vision Centers at Barkagaon and Barkattha blocks of Hazaribag district.
